Mangamaire Substation
Mangamaire Substation is an electrical substation in Manawatū–Whanganui, New Zealand. Mangamaire Substation is situated nearby to the meadow Mangamaire Sunflower Field, as well as near the peak Paiwai.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Mangamutu
Locality
Mangamutu is a small settlement, on the western outskirts of Pahiatua, in the North Island of New Zealand. The Wairarapa Line runs through the area, with the Pahiatua railway station in the settlement. Mangamutu is situated 9 km northeast of Mangamaire Substation.
